    Learn more about Online Art History Bachelors degree programs

    Art History degree programs at the Bachelor's level allow you to delve deep into the significance of art across cultures and time. This online format enables flexible learning while granting a comprehensive understanding of art movements, critical theory, and visual analysis.

    Studying Art History involves courses in visual culture, collecting and curating, and museum studies. You’ll analyze artworks, uncover historical contexts, and evaluate artistic contributions from various cultures. Importantly, students build confidence as they engage with diverse perspectives on art's role in society. They develop skills like conducting research, interpreting visual media, and creating digital exhibitions, which are valuable in many creative fields.

    Graduates with a Bachelor’s in Art History often pursue careers in museums, galleries, education, and arts administration. The online format prepares you to work effectively in remote and collaborative environments, emphasizing critical thinking and adaptability. As the art world continues to evolve, your understanding of its histories and contexts equips you for various opportunities in an increasingly interconnected global marketplace.
